Since 1895, Fort Valley State University has empowered people to use education as a pathway to maximize their potential through invention, intellectual fulfillment, civic leadership, and meaningful careers. It was founded 122 years ago as a bridge to prosperity for the first generations of free black men and women in America. It had a continuing legacy of producing leaders in a broad range of fields critical to human advancement. FVSU's legacy is built on the belief that every human being is entitled to limitless learning, regardless of its birth circumstances. As expressed in its first academic catalog as a college, the institution exists to give students "a better chance in life" and help uplift people, "wherever the college can, through its graduates." Today, Fort Valley State University continues to help talented students access opportunities through education under the leadership of Dr. Paul Jones. He became president on December 16, 2015, after holding numerous senior leadership roles within the University System of Georgia, including serving as interim president of both Darton State College and Georgia College & State University. FVSU continues to garner a national reputation for educational excellence, producing more bachelor's degree graduates in math-related majors than any other school in the country for 2 of the past three years. In Georgia, FVSU is the number one producer of African Americans with bachelor's degrees in agriculture, agriculture operations, and related sciences and a top 5 producer of African-Americans with degrees in engineering technologies and engineering-related fields, family and consumer/human sciences, and computer and information sciences and support services. The school also ranks in the top 10 schools in Georgia in producing African Americans with bachelor's degrees in psychology and physical sciences. One hundred percent of education prominent graduates pass the state certification exam, and 90% find teaching positions, are enrolled in graduate school, or become gainfully employed in careers related to education within one month of graduating. The school's online bachelor's degree programs have been ranked in the top ten nationwide by various publications and ranking organizations.
  3. Since 1842, Marion Military Institute (MMI) has achieved a national reputation for preparing young men and women for successful civilian and military careers. This is accomplished by providing the best possible educational program for its students in a disciplined environment, thereby developing their intellectual, physical, moral, social, and leadership capabilities. Marion Military Institute is one of only four military junior colleges in the United States and a member of the Alabama Community College System. Students from all over the nation attend MMI to establish a strong foundation for future study and to take advantage of its leadership development opportunities. About 40 percent of MMI cadets will pursue a civilian career and will enroll in the college’s Leadership Education Program (LEP). Others are working toward receiving an appointment to one of the five U.S. Service Academies and are in the Service Academy Program (SAP). Unique to the four military junior colleges in the Early Commissioning Program (ECP), which provides an avenue for qualified students to earn a commission as a Second Lieutenant after receiving their associate’s degree to serve in either the National Guard or the U.S. Army Reserve. The faculty and staff of MMI are committed to intellectual and leadership development for each cadet. This commitment will enable students to be successful in future endeavors, whether civilian or military.
